2. On 28-8-1965, the respondent No. 1 filed a complaint against the two appellants and two other persons under Sections 277, 323 and 506 (later part) I.P.C. before the Nyaya Panchayat. On 30-10-1965 a compromise Ex. A-1 was filed by the parties. According to the compromise the appellants agreed not to flow their water towards plot No. 403 and near the well of Ram Dulare respondent.
3. Both the Courts below found that the plaintiffs-appellants have not acquired an easementary right to flow rainy and dirty water of their house towards plot No. 403 while recording this finding both the Courts below also attached importance to the compromise Ex. A-1.
